Output b66de639b26fb56ba8675e5cb8dbc613022ac000aef24daee9bb49261c84ed76:0

value
370899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c5f056cf2d5a7b9ac587f79656e154fa0507a69 OP_EQUAL
address
37CEJEysMeSeQvXkfwesNCdtcp3tu41Y9j
transaction
b66de639b26fb56ba8675e5cb8dbc613022ac000aef24daee9bb49261c84ed76
spent
true